Jeffrey W. McKenna (CIPP US/E) is a Senior Privacy and E-Discovery Attorney in Orrick’s San Francisco office. He has extensive experience advising clients and other Orrick attorneys on domestic and international data privacy and cybersecurity issues (e.g., GDPR, CCPA, HIPAA, GLBA, etc.), as well as eDiscovery strategy. Recent representative engagements include advising a large multinational client on compliance with data privacy laws in eight countries throughout the EU and Asia during multi-district litigation proceedings, assisting a large foreign corporation balance its disclosure obligations resulting from a federal consent decree with its obligations under the GDPR and various EU Member State employee privacy laws, assisting several large multinationals efficiently navigate the complexities raised by international investigations and litigation requiring access to information protected by Chinese state secrecy laws, and assisting a variety of clients comply with the GDPR, CCPA and other new U.S. state data protection laws.



Jeffrey’s litigation experience includes civil litigation in state and federal courts, including post-trial motions and appeals. Publications include articles in the New York Law Journal, LegalTech News, the National Law Journal and co-authoring The Sedona Conference Principles on Privacy and Information Security for Lawyers, Law Firms, and Other Legal Service Providers.  Jeffrey is an active member of The Sedona Conference Working Groups 1, 6 and 11.
